Vapor barrier installation is an important step in managing moisture levels in building foundations and crawl spaces, particularly in areas like Roseville, MI where humidity and temperature fluctuations are common. Proper installation can help prevent mold, wood rot, and structural damage.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can assist in planning and budgeting for this project.

  • Materials: Common vapor barrier materials include polyethylene sheets, typically 6-mil to 20-mil thick, suitable for crawl spaces and basements.
  • Size and Scope: Installation covers crawl spaces or basement floors, often requiring sheets that are several feet wide to minimize seams, with coverage depending on the area size.
  • Labor Complexity: The process involves laying out, cutting, and sealing sheets of material, which can vary from straightforward to more complex based on space accessibility and existing conditions.
  • Permitting: Local building codes in Roseville may require permits for foundation modifications, including vapor barrier installation, especially if structural work is involved.
  • Additional Considerations: Optional extras include vapor barrier sealing tapes, insulation overlays, and moisture barriers for added protection, which can influence overall project costs and scope.
